Take these factors into account when researching AC repair companies in the Homewood area.
Check that your AC company is properly licensed and insured before hiring. The Alabama Board of Heating, Air Conditioning and Refrigeration Contractors requires HVAC contractors to maintain proper licensing. The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) requires all HVAC technicians who handle refrigerants to be certified. Other requirements include worker's compensation insurance and a surety or cash bond.
Some AC technicians pursue voluntary national accreditations from professional organizations such as the Air Conditioning Contractors of America (ACCA) and the American Society of Heating, Refrigerating, and Air Conditioning Engineers (ASHRAE). While not mandatory, accreditation offers proof of the technician’s ability and expertise in the industry.
Most AC repair companies offer free estimates where a professional visits your home to diagnose the issue, suggests solutions and gives you a quote. Take note of how thorough the company is during the assessment.
Obtain detailed, itemized estimates from several companies. Multiple estimates will also give you a better idea of the average price range in your area. Be cautious of providers that have disproportionately high or low rates.
The AC repair technician you choose should be experienced with the kind of work you need done. HVAC technicians work with several types of heating and cooling equipment, but some specialize in certain types of systems.
Your friends and family may have personal recommendations for AC repair companies in your area. Regardless, make sure to read each company's online reviews.
Feedback helps you gauge the company's work quality and customer service. Watch out for consistently bad reviews or a recent uptick in poor ratings.
